Grains of silicon carbide might be bonded together by sintering to form quite hard ceramics which are commonly used in purposes requiring substantial endurance, which include automobile brakes, car or truck clutches and ceramic plates in bulletproof vests. Large single crystals of silicon carbide could be grown because of the Lely method and they can be Lower into gems often known as artificial moissanite.

The most prevalent resources of titanium are ilmenite, rutile, and titanite. The metal is often obtained commercially like a byproduct on the refining of iron ore. It might be produced from its ores by electrolyzing molten titanium chloride (TiCl4): TiCl4 —electric present�?Ti + 2Cl2, or by dealing with very hot titanium chloride cu2o with magnesium metal: 2Mg + TiCl4�?Ti + 2MgCl2.
Ilmenite and leucoxene are titaniferous ores. Ilmenite (FeTiO3) consists of roughly fifty three% titanium dioxide. Leucoxene has the same composition but has about 90% titanium dioxide. They are really observed involved with hard rock deposits or in beach locations and alluvial sands.
